Transaction 63dcf99643e445fd354c19965433d63d7e4b549e30d5738e7d46265591fc6aaf
1 Input
1 Output
-
63dcf99643e445fd354c19965433d63d7e4b549e30d5738e7d46265591fc6aaf:0
- value
- 316784950
- script pubkey
- OP_0 OP_PUSHBYTES_20 0743bef27b3f6cbd5eb8794ae3a4ff18345bde3e
- address
- bc1qqapmaunm8akt6h4c099w8f8lrq69hh37apd03y